When you construct an argument, you are relating to the world by means of your ability to infer. True False

Social Studies
2 answers:
KonstantinChe [14]3 years ago
6 0

Answer: True

Explanation: An argument can simply be explained as an exchange of opinion usually based on diverging or opposite views using a set of reason to establish one's choice of opinion.

Usually in argument construction, views and opinions are usually backed by reason which may either be scientific or empirical or reasons derived from logical perspective formed from one's ability to draw inference from happenings around him or elsewhere. One's ability to draw inference greatly determine the success or outcome of arguments as it helps in making valid points.

Activities that shows the nature and goals of anthropology, sociology and political science​
Jlenok [28]

Answer:

To answer the question effectively, we will talk about the key words in the question.

ANTHROPOLOGY, SOCIOLOGY AND POLITICAL SCIENCE.

ANTHROPOLOGY; This is the study of human kinds in all times and places,it also entails humanistic study which includes our prehistoric origins and contemporary human diversity as well as topics like social change,globalization,human origin and the world history.

The activities that shows the nature and goals of anthropology includes;

- Looking at ones own culture in a more objective way like an outsider.

- Discovering the things that make people more different from one another.

- Producing new theories and knowledge about human home and their behaviors.

- Discovering/finding out what all people have in common.

There are four fields of anthropology; Linguistic anthropology, Biological anthropology, Archeology and cultural anthropology.

SOCIOLOGY; This is the scientific study of human civilization.

It is systemic and studies of groups and societies that people build

and the effect these have on their behavior.

Sociology greatly focuses on various social connections,

structures, organizations, processes and institutions.

The activities that show the goals and nature of sociology includes;

- Broadening our familiarity on facts about sociology.

- Critically studying the nature of humanity.

- Exposing our minds to the diverse perspectives on attaining the truth.

- Obtaining possible theories about the society.

- Understanding and appreciating that all things in the society are interdependent with each other.

Sociology brings together inputs that are composed of frequent forms and manners,they include; view points, consolidated values, attitudes and the norms of social institutions.

The different branches of sociology are; social psychology,social organisation, applied sociology, population studies, sociological theory and research,human ecology,social change.

POLITICAL SCIENCE; This is a discipline in academics that deals with the study of political processes, institutions, governments and behaviors of people.

It studies the complex behaviors of the people in power, various political actors, such as the government administration, opposition ad the subjects which are the masses.

What type of policy did Tokugawa Japan use to reduce foreign influence?
Gnesinka [82]
Tokugawa Shoguns Close Japan to Foreign Influence
In its efforts to close Japan off from damaging foreign influence, the Tokugawa shogunate also prohibited trade with Western nations and prevented Japanese merchants from trading abroad.
